A Chinese PhD student who has been accused of drugging and raping 10 women was "a persistent sexual predator, a voyeur and a rapist," a jury has heard. Zhenhao Zou, 27, faces 11 counts of rape, three counts of voyeurism, 12 of possession of an extreme pornographic image, one of false imprisonment and eight of possession of a controlled substance with intent to supply.

The student appeared at Inner London Crown Court on Wednesday and denied all charges. Mr Zou moved to Belfast in 2017 to study at Queen's University before relocating to London in 2019 to do a master's degree and then a PhD at UCL. He is accused of raping the women between September 2019 and May 2023.

Catherine Farrelly opened the prosecution case by saying: "To the outside world, he undoubtedly presents as a smart and charming young man. "However, as you know from the indictment in this case, the document which contains 35 separate criminal allegations against him, the prosecution say that he is also a persistent sexual predator; a voyeur and a rapist.".

She added: "The prosecution case at this trial is that he would meet women, he would stupefy them, either with drink or drugs, and, once they were significantly under the influence of those drinks or drugs, he would then rape them. "Often, he would record himself doing so and during this trial, you will be shown several recordings which the prosecution says are the defendant's souvenirs of many rapes that he had committed.
